Skip to main content

Qu'est-ce qu'un algorithme de chiffrement des données?

L'un des rôles fondamentaux de la cybersécurité consiste à protéger les données contre les activités d'espionnage malveillantes.Le chiffrement des données est le processus de transformation des données de texte brut en charabia brouillé.Un algorithme de chiffrement des données est une fonction mathématique qui est utilisée dans la programmation informatique comme moyen de convertir les données de texte en un ensemble de caractères méconnaissables.Chaque algorithme a des niveaux de complexité différents, ce qui rend l'algorithme secret plus difficile à briser.

Les informaticiens utilisent des techniques de chiffrement depuis de nombreuses décennies.Il s'agit de la méthode fondamentale pour cipter les messages dans un format étranger qui ne peut être déchiffré qu'avec des clés et des algorithmes de chiffrement inverse.Chaque algorithme manipule les données de texte brut d'une manière spécifique, ce qui rend l'interprétation difficile.

Les algorithmes de chiffrement des données utilisent des clés de chiffrement spéciales pour chiffrer et déchiffrer les messages.Ces clés sont uniques à chaque type d'algorithme de chiffrement des données.La première version du cryptage utilisait généralement une clé 56 bits, mais les méthodes plus avancées utilisent des clés 448 bits extrêmement complexes.

L'algorithme international de chiffrement des données (IDEA TRADE;) est un exemple d'un algorithme de cryptage de données.Il a été construit en 1991 par James Massey et Xeujia Lai à l'organisation appelée Eth Zurich.Cette organisation est l'Institut fédéral de technologie suisse.Idée et commerce;Utilise une clé de cryptage 128 bits, ce qui en fait un algorithme de cryptage modérément sophistiqué.Cet algorithme utilise plusieurs fonctions mathématiques avec des boucles répétitives pour créer un message sécurisé.Même si l'idée et le commerce;Utilise uniquement une clé 128 bits, l'utilisation de fonctions mathématiques complexes rend difficile le déchiffrement.

La plupart des algorithmes de cryptage de données sur les données utilisent des fonctions mathématiques complexes avec de grandes clés de chiffrement.Cela rend le déchiffrement impossible sans utiliser l'algorithme et la clé d'origine.Ces types d'algorithmes mettent en œuvre les normes de cryptage avancées (AE), qui sont gérées par le gouvernement fédéral des États-Unis.De nombreux algorithmes de chiffrement des données AES prennent en charge les clés de chiffrement supérieures à 256 bits.

Blowfish est l'un des algorithmes de chiffrement des données les plus complexes disponibles.Cette fonction de chiffrement utilise un processus d'algorithmes de clés symétriques, ce qui le rend incassable.L'algorithme Blowfish a été créé par Bruce Schneier en 1993. Il utilise une clé de longueur variable qui a une taille jusqu'à 448 bits.

L'algorithme de chiffrement des données RSA a été créé par Ron Rivest, Adi Shamir et Leonard Adleman en 1978 du Massachusetts Institute of Technology (MIT).Il s'agissait d'une première version du chiffrement qui était basée sur les normes de chiffrement des données (DES).RSA utilise deux clés pour le chiffrement et le déchiffrement, ce qui en fait un algorithme de cryptage asymétrique.Une clé est utilisée comme clé de chiffrement tandis qu'une autre clé indépendante est utilisée pour déchiffrer.